Address 0 DCR

DsaW5yWsdHwyzakLE9uG4Y5AjtM4qcHkR2v

Confirmed

Total Received19.08743966 DCR
Total Sent19.08743966 DCR
Final Balance0 DCR
No. Transactions2

Transactions